A crypto exchange scam involves fraudsters creating fake cryptocurrency trading platforms. These scammers promise high returns on investments and easy profits. They often use professional-looking websites and fake reviews to build trust. Scammers lure victims by offering exclusive deals and bonuses. They may even impersonate well-known figures in the crypto world. Once victims deposit their funds, the scammers disappear or block access to the account. These schemes often involve pressure tactics. Scammers push for quick decisions by claiming limited-time offers. They may also use social engineering techniques to gain personal information. The goal is to make the scam seem legitimate and urgent. Victims find it hard to recover their lost money. The anonymity of cryptocurrency transactions makes it difficult to trace the scammers.
